/*
|
|
* What follows is the definition of each array element in a mathematical expression,
|
|
* as stored internally by Mathomatic.
|
|
* Each mathematical expression is stored in a fixed-size array of token_type.
|
|
*/
|
|
|
|
enum kind_list { /* kinds of expression tokens specified in the union below */
|
|
CONSTANT,
|
|
VARIABLE,
|
|
OPERATOR
|
|
};
|
|
|
|
typedef union {
|
|
double constant; /* internal storage for Mathomatic numerical constants */
|
|
long variable; /* internal storage for Mathomatic variables */
|
|
/* Predefined special variables follow (order is important): */
|
|
#define V_NULL 0L /* null variable, should never be stored in an expression */
|
|
#define V_E 1L /* the symbolic, universal constant "e" or "e#" */
|
|
#define V_PI 2L /* the symbolic, universal constant "pi" or "pi#" */
|
|
#define IMAGINARY 3L /* the imaginary constant "i" or "i#" */
|
|
#define SIGN 4L /* for two-valued "sign" variables, numeric variables should be before this */
|
|
#define MATCH_ANY 5L /* match any variable (wild-card variable) */
|
|
#define V_INTEGER_PREFIX "integer" /* prefix for the integer variable type */
|
|
int operatr; /* internal storage for Mathomatic operators */
|
|
/* Valid operators follow (in precedence order), 0 is reserved for no operator: */
|
|
#define PLUS 1 /* a + b */
|
|
#define MINUS 2 /* a - b */
|
|
#define NEGATE 3 /* special parser operator not seen outside parser */
|
|
#define TIMES 4 /* a * b */
|
|
#define DIVIDE 5 /* a / b */
|
|
#define MODULUS 6 /* a % b */
|
|
#define IDIVIDE 7 /* a // b */
|
|
#define POWER 8 /* a ^ b */
|
|
#define FACTORIAL 9 /* a! */
|
|
} storage_type;
|
|
|
|
typedef struct { /* storage structure for each token in an expression */
|
|
enum kind_list kind; /* kind of token */
|
|
int level; /* level of parentheses, origin 1 */
|
|
storage_type token; /* the actual token */
|
|
} token_type;

/*
|
|
* The following defines the maximum number of equation spaces that can be allocated.
|
|
* The equation spaces are not allocated unless they are used or skipped over.
|
|
* This affects maximum memory usage.
|
|
*/
|
|
#ifndef N_EQUATIONS
|
|
#define N_EQUATIONS 200
|
|
#endif
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* The following defines the default maximum mathematical expression size.
|
|
* Expression arrays are allocated with this size by default,
|
|
* there are 2 of these for each equation space (1 for LHS and 1 for RHS).
|
|
* DEFAULT_N_TOKENS is linearly related to the actual memory usage of Mathomatic.
|
|
* This should be made much smaller for handhelds and embedded systems.
|
|
* Do not set to less than 100.
|
|
*/
|
|
#ifndef DEFAULT_N_TOKENS
|
|
#if HANDHELD
|
|
#define DEFAULT_N_TOKENS 10000
|
|
#else
|
|
#define DEFAULT_N_TOKENS 60000
|
|
#endif
|
|
#endif
|
|
#if (DEFAULT_N_TOKENS < 100 || DEFAULT_N_TOKENS >= (INT_MAX / 3))
|
|
#error DEFAULT_N_TOKENS out of range!
|
|
#endif
|
|
|
|
#define DIVISOR_SIZE min((DEFAULT_N_TOKENS / 2), 15000) /* a nice maximum divisor size */
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* All Mathomatic variables are referenced by the value in a C long int variable.
|
|
* The actual name string is stored separately.
|
|
*/
|
|
#define MAX_VAR_NAMES 8000 /* maximum number of variable names, keep this under (VAR_MASK - VAR_OFFSET) */
|
|
#define MAX_VAR_LEN 100 /* maximum number of characters in variable names */
|
|
|
|
#define MAX_VARS min(DEFAULT_N_TOKENS / 4, 1000) /* maximum number of unique variables handled in each equation */
|
|
|
|
#define VAR_OFFSET 'A' /* makes space for predefined variables */
|
|
#define VAR_MASK 0x3fffL /* mask for bits containing a reference to the variable name */
|
|
#define VAR_SHIFT 14 /* number of bits set in VAR_MASK */
|
|
#define SUBSCRIPT_MASK 63 /* mask for variable subscript after shifting VAR_SHIFT */
|
|
#define MAX_SUBSCRIPT (SUBSCRIPT_MASK - 1) /* maximum variable subscript, currently only used for "sign" variables */
|
|
|
|
typedef char sign_array_type[MAX_SUBSCRIPT+2]; /* boolean array for generating unique "sign" variables */
|
|
|
|
typedef struct { /* qsort(3) data structure for sorting Mathomatic variables */
|
|
long v; /* Mathomatic variable */
|
|
int count; /* number of times the variable occurs */
|
|
} sort_type;
